The slide of SHQUP has continued its free fall even after the May 2025 elections.

The DP candidates for MPs with the most personal votes in the districts, but who failed to enter parliament (because the MPs from the safe SHQUP lists had previously taken their seats), gathered for “a coffee” outside SHQUP, where they discussed how the DP could be revived. Their concern seems to have arisen from the extremely low turnout at Berisha’s “Speeches” before the Prime Minister’s Office. But perhaps they feel the decline of the DP’s quotas even more broadly in the electorate.

In fact, in the weekly 'Voice of Albanians' poll on ABC NEWS, I have consistently measured this decline. By combining the poll results with the official election results in April 2021 and May 2025, I constructed the graph below, which illustrates the unstoppable slide in the DP's electoral quotas since April 2021.

After a relatively dignified result in April 2021 (but which failed to make Basha prime minister), SHQUP experienced serious dramas... It was attacked by Berisha's supporters with crowbars and sticks and was dragged through the courts, until it was finally legally seized by him through a court decision.

And after Berisha took over both the seal and the key of the SHQUP, did the DP's electoral quotas increase? On the contrary, in May 2025 they fell by 5.2 points, even though the LSI candidates (with Meta at the top) were added to the DP lists.

And what's worse, the slide of the SHQUP has continued in free fall even after the May 2025 elections. In the 'Voice of Albanians' poll of November 23, only 27% of those who had participated in the May 11 elections continued to support the DP. A drop of 7.3 points within six months for the SHQUP, owned with key and seal by Berisha...
